Description
English: Charles Darwin (1809-1882) at age 7. The chalk drawing is the "earliest picture known of Charles Darwin."
Date 1816
date QS:P571,+1816-00-00T00:00:00Z/9
Medium chalk
medium QS:P186,Q147690
Collection Down House, courtesy of G.P. Darwin, Darwin Heirlooms Trust
